A Blackwoman's Guide to Truth
by Pearl Cleage
directed by Donna Baldwin-Bradby

February 12 – 21, 2009

Music can be expressive and powerful, beautiful and fierce. So can a woman. Provoked by the abusive relationship of Miles Davis and Cicely Tyson, these jazzed up stories explore violence, love and where to draw the line between a man and his music.

Running time: 55 minutes
